Computer programming languages, such as Java, act as the medium of communication between the human brain and the machine. No matter how complex or sophisticated a computer program is, it’s essentially a series of commands that instruct the computer on what to do, and this is where Java progaramming excels in its simplicity and elegance.
Java programming, developed by Sun Microsystems in 1995, has firmly established itself as one of the most popular programming languages worldwide. Its appeal lies not only in its versatility and wide use but also in its straightforward syntax and ease of understanding, making it an ideal starting point for novice programmers.
Let’s take a look at the anatomy of the simplest Java program:
“`java
public class HelloWorld {
public static void main(String[] args) {
System.out.println(“Hello, World!”);
}
}
“`
The aforementioned program is probably the most tale-tell sign of someone venturing into the world of Java programming. It’s a simple “Hello, World!” program that prints out the phrase “Hello, World!” on the console.
Despite its simplicity, the program encapsulates some fundamental components of Java programming:
1. `public class HelloWorld {..}`
This line declares a ‘public class’ named ‘HelloWorld’. In Java, every program must have at least one class and the keyword ‘public’ signifies that this class can be accessed from anywhere. The class name should always start with a capital letter.
2. public static void main(String[] args) {..}`
This is the ‘main’ method. All Java programs start executing from this method. It’s marked as ‘public’ so it’s accessible everywhere, ‘static’ so it’s associated with the class itself rather than with an instance of the class, and ‘void’ indicating it does not return any value.
3. System.out.println(“Hello, World!”);`
Here’s where the essential command is given. This line instructs the computer to print the phrase “Hello, World!” on the console.
